| Description: |
Small and slender annual grass. Culms 10–20 cm high, erect; nodes dark and hairless. Ligule rimlike, c. 1 mm. long, shortly ciliate. Leaves linear, 2–5 cm long, flat, hairless on both surfaces; margins smooth. Inflorescence composed of 1–2 racemes, 2–4 cm long, both on short peduncles. Rhachis asymmetrically winged, undulating. Spikelets oblong-lanceolate, 1.9–2.1 mm long. Inferior glume absent. Superior glume c. 1/2–2/3 of the spikelet, oblong-triangular, stiff, appressed white hairy, overtopping the superior glume. Inferior lemma as long as the spikelet, oblong-lanceolate with recurved margins, 5-nerved, appressed hairy. Superior lemma somewhat shorter than the spikelet, oblong-lanceolate, sharply keeled, pale yellow or sometimes purplish tinged. |
